The practice of breeding and releasing captive-bred chukar and hybrids between chukar and red-legged partridge has been banned in the United Kingdom, as it is a threat to red-legged partridge populations. Open High Ground — in North America, chukar are usually associated with high elevation, rocky outcrops, or treacherous rim rock cliffs during the hunting season. An adult chukar measures 13 to 14 inches long and weighs about three-quarters of pound, a little larger than a valley quail and a little smaller than a ruffed grouse. Habitat Chukars can be found on steep, dry, rocky slopes with shrub-steppe vegetation.
